Subject: [PATCH] target/riscv: machine: Sort the .subsections
Date: Sat, 30 Oct 2021 11:06:06 +0800	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20211030030606.32297-1-bmeng.cn@gmail.com> (raw)

From: Bin Meng <bin.meng@windriver.com>

Move the codes around so that the order of .subsections matches
the one they are referenced in vmstate_riscv_cpu.
